作为一名热衷于用苹果签名做内测的创业者,我深知内测流程的繁琐和挑战。今天,就让我来和大家分享一下我的真实经历,包括内测流程、设备管理、TF签名与超级签名的使用感受、P12证书管理、证书防掉签技巧等,以及在内测过程中遇到的一些小问题。
一、内测流程
1. 申请苹果开发者账号
首先,你需要拥有一枚苹果开发者账号。申请过程相对简单,只需在苹果官网填写相关信息,并支付相应的费用即可。不过,需要注意的是,账号审核时间较长,请提前做好准备。
2. H5封装
在完成账号申请后,我们需要对App进行H5封装。这个过程涉及到多个步骤,包括App资源整理、页面优化、配置文件修改等。我通常会选择一些成熟的H5封装工具,如HBuilder、Xcode等,以节省时间和精力。
3. IPA签名
封装完成后,我们需要对IPA文件进行签名。这里主要涉及到TF签名和超级签名两种方式。我通常会根据实际情况选择其中一种,以确保内测的稳定性和安全性。
4. AppStore上架
签名完成后,我们可以将App上传至AppStore进行上架。这个过程需要耐心等待苹果审核,通常需要几个工作日。
二、设备管理
在进行内测时,设备管理是至关重要的环节。以下是我总结的一些经验:
1. 准备充足的内测设备,确保每位测试者都能顺利安装和运行App。
2. 建立测试小组,明确各成员的职责,提高内测效率。
3. 定期收集测试反馈,及时解决遇到的问题。
三、TF签名与超级签名的使用感受
1. TF签名
TF签名是一种较为常见的签名方式,操作简单,但存在一定的风险。在实际使用过程中,我遇到过签名失效、设备越狱等问题。因此,在使用TF签名时,请注意以下几点:
(1)选择可靠的第三方签名服务提供商;
(2)定期更换签名文件,降低风险;
(3)关注设备系统版本,确保签名文件兼容。
2. 超级签名
相较于TF签名,超级签名具有更高的安全性,且兼容性较好。在实际使用过程中,我感受到了以下优势:
(1)签名稳定,不易失效;
(2)兼容性强,适用于各种设备;
(3)操作简单,节省时间。
四、P12证书管理
P12证书是苹果开发者账号的重要组成部分,用于对App进行签名。以下是我总结的一些经验:
1. 保管好P12证书,避免丢失或泄露;
2. 定期备份P12证书,以防万一;
3. 使用证书管理工具,如Keychain Access,方便查看和管理证书。
五、证书防掉签技巧
在进行内测过程中,证书掉签是一个常见问题。以下是我总结的一些防掉签技巧:
1. 选择可靠的第三方签名服务提供商;
2. 定期检查设备系统版本,确保签名文件兼容;
3. 在签名文件中添加自定义参数,提高安全性;
4. 使用证书管理工具,如Keychain Access,方便查看和管理证书。
总结
通过以上分享,我相信大家对内测流程、设备管理、TF签名与超级签名的使用感受、P12证书管理、证书防掉签技巧等有了更深入的了解。在实际操作过程中,我们要不断总结经验,提高内测效率。同时,也要关注苹果政策的变化,确保内测工作顺利进行。希望我的经验能对大家有所帮助!